Meet Your New Favorite Storage Solution: The Paper Drawer Storage Unit

Picture this: You open a flat cardboard box (yes, the packaging is recyclable too) and pull out a few components: thick paper tubes, modular connectors that look like colorful puzzle pieces, a set of reinforced paper drawers, and plastic foot covers. No screws, no Allen wrenches, no 50-page instruction manual with hieroglyphics. Just parts that clearly belong together.

I timed myself assembling it. Start to finish: 14 minutes. And I'm not handy. The secret? The 3-way and 4-way connectors. They snap onto the paper tubes with a satisfying "click," locking into place so securely you'd think they were glued. The drawers slide on smooth paper rails, and the plastic feet pop on the bottom to keep the unit elevated (goodbye, floor moisture). When I was done, I stood back and thought, "Is that it?" It looked like a sleek, minimalist storage cabinet—nothing about it screamed "made of paper."

But here's the real test: functionality. I loaded the top shelf with my heaviest hardcover books (we're talking The Lord of the Rings trilogy, plus a dictionary). It didn't budge. I filled the drawers with sweaters, winter scarves, and even a few heavy hair tools. Still standing. The paper feels thick, almost like a lightweight wood, and the surface has a subtle texture that repels water—when I spilled a glass of water on it (oops), the liquid beaded up instead of soaking in. (Note: They recommend keeping humidity below 60%, so maybe skip the bathroom, but living rooms and bedrooms? Perfect.)

Feature Paper Storage Unit Traditional Wood/Plastic Storage
Carbon Footprint 70% lower than solid wood alternatives High (due to logging, manufacturing, and shipping)
Assembly Time 10–15 minutes (tool-free) 1–3 hours (requires tools)
Weight (Assembled) 5kg (11lbs) – easy to carry solo 20–50kg (44–110lbs) – needs 2+ people to move
End-of-Life Impact 100% recyclable or biodegradable Often ends up in landfills (wood treated with chemicals, plastic non-biodegradable)
Customization 12 colors, 3 sizes, logo printing available Limited (pre-made sizes, few color options)
